DERA ISMAIL KHAN: The chief minister’s adviser on information and public relations Ajmal Wazir has said work on the mega projects of Chashma Right Bank Lift Canal and Peshawar-DI Khan Motorway will commence shortly, which will be a game changer for the people of southern districts in general and Dera in particular.

He expressed these views while addressing a press conference after inspection of the district headquarters hospital, Dera, in connection with paying homage to the health workers fighting the Covid-19 pandemic on the frontlines.

Mr Wazir, who is also the provincial government’s spokesperson, claimed that with the support of the health professionals the government was bravely combating the pandemic. He said his visit was in line with the directives of the chief minster to pay homage to doctors, paramedics and all other health staffers, including the Class-IV employees, to commemorate the 100 days of the nation’s fight against Covid-19.

Mr Wazir said his visit was also aimed to personally review the arrangements regarding measures to control spread of coronavirus. He termed the arrangements satisfactory.

The CM’s adviser said the results of smart lockdown were very encouraging in DI Khan. He said in whole of the province the infection recovery rate was increasing which was a positive sign.

He pointed out that Peshawar-DI Khan Motorway and Chashman Right Bank Lift Canal irrigation scheme were discussed by Chief Minister Mahmood Khan with Prime Minister Imran Khan in a recent meeting.
